The cheapest way to get from Keele University to University of Warwick is to drive which costs £15 - £22 and takes 1h 10m.
The fastest way to get from Keele University to University of Warwick is to drive which takes 1h 10m and costs £15 - £22.
No, there is no direct bus from Keele University to University of Warwick. However, there are services departing from Darwin Building and arriving at University Interchange via Stoke-on-Trent and Pool Meadow Bus Station.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 3h 47m.
The distance between Keele University and University of Warwick is 86 miles. The road distance is 63.5 miles.
